  3. 1 giorno fa · About 1.2 million Austrians served in all branches of the German armed forces during World War II. After the defeat of the Axis Powers, the Allies occupied Austria in four occupation zones set up at the end of World War II until 1955, when the country again became a fully independent republic under the condition that it remained neutral.

  6. 22 mag 2024 · Answer: Kongo. The Kongo was the only Japanese battleship to be sunk by a submarine during World War II. She was sunk on November 21, 1944 by the Sealion, SS-315. The Hiei was severely damaged by gunfire, aircraft, and was finally scuttled by crew in Nov. 1942. The Kirishima was sunk by gunfire in Nov. 1942.
